Private ADHD tests typically involve a series interviews with a psychiatrist. This is usually a 45-90 minutes discussion during which your doctor will evaluate your mental health and family history. They might also conduct a physical exam and cognitive testing. You may also be asked to fill out the questionnaire.

During the consultation, your psychiatrist will ask about your current symptoms. They will then determine if the symptoms are significant enough to require treatment. They'll also require you to provide documentation such as school reports and medical records. It's a long procedure, but it's essential to ensure that all information is correct.

If you've been diagnosed with ADHD, you will be prescribed medication by your GP through the NHS. If you would like to receive treatment from a private company it is crucial to determine if they are able to accept shared care agreements with your GP. Otherwise, you will have to pay for the prescription through the NHS.

Some private providers will require a doctor's referral letter while others won't. Ask about this before you make your appointment. It's also an excellent idea to make your appointment for an hour when you are able to take the day off working or take a vacation.

Typically, an adult ADHD diagnosis will include a structured interview with the psychiatrist and a discussion of your symptoms and the history. During the interview your psychiatrist will inquire you questions about your early and later years as well as how your symptoms affect your daily life. You may be asked to fill out an assessment form. This is not always required. During the interview, it is recommended to bring a trusted friend or family member for assistance.

If you're thinking of this option, make sure you pick a private Psychiatrist that has experience in this field. They should be able to identify the different signs of ADHD and differentiate them from other disorders, such as depression or anxiety. They should also know the most recent Nice guidelines for diagnosing ADHD in adults.

A good psychiatrist will take the time to learn about your difficulties and assist you in establishing a an action plan to help manage your symptoms. You will receive a comprehensive report that contains recommendations for medication and treatment. If needed, they will also write letters to third parties, such as employers or colleges. This will help you request benefits, like Disabled Student Allowance (DSA).

The private assessment process consists of an interview with a psychiatrist, however you may also have a psychologist or a specialist nurse examine your. They are the only healthcare professionals able to definitively diagnose adhd private assessment near me in the UK. The test can be done in person, over the internet or by phone and takes anywhere from 45 to 90 minutes. During the interview you will be asked to evaluate your symptoms in different situations and social settings. You will be asked to give examples of how ADHD symptoms have affected your life. You can have a friend or family member with you to provide assistance, but it is not required.

Depending on the private provider you select, you might be asked to present the referral letter of your GP. However, this isn't always the case, because every private assessment service has its own guidelines for this. You can request a shared-care agreement with your GP in some cases after your private ADHD evaluation. This will enable them to prescribe medication through the NHS.
